WebJul 18, 2024 · Goliath Birdeater: 12 Inches. Bird eating spider eating. John Mitchell / Getty Images. The Goliath birdeater ( Theraphosa blondi) is the world's largest spider by mass, weighing in around 6.2 oz (175 g). It is a type of tarantula. The spider can bite and sometimes delivers a venom comparable to that of a wasp sting. WebMay 29, 2024 · Goliath tarantulas (Theraphosa blondi) are Theraphosidae. WebApr 13, 2024 · Hornet and Wasp Stings. Unlike bees, hornets and wasps can sting repeatedly. Bees use their sting for protection while hornets and wasps have smooth stingers they use for hunting. Because their stingers are not barbed, they are capable of stinging repeatedly, making them especially dangerous for people with sting allergies.
